Transaction 270a3f010b584e032d2d297af63b415694fa116141719b61af9a8e2b483d14dc

1 Input
1 Outputs
  • 270a3f010b584e032d2d297af63b415694fa116141719b61af9a8e2b483d14dc:0
  • value  431292
    address  17sz8SX7PWhVjQEuFzXRMdqXeYZNjobuxp